I am an Italian geologist and I recently performed my PhD under the direction of Prof. Maria Luce Frezzotti at the University of Siena (Italy).
My recent studies deal with the study of Igneous petrology, Volatile evolution in magmas, Fluid and melt inclusion research applied to volcanology, Mantle metasomatism, Laser Raman spectroscopic analysis of fluids in crustal and mantle rocks (Aeolian Islands, Veneto Volcanic Province).
During the last six years I have been working at the University of Siena on a project aimed at investigating the magma ascent rates and depths of crustal magma reservoirs, the evolution of the volcanic plumbing system beneath the Aeolian volcanic Arc (Aeolian Islands, Italy), and the metasomatic processes in the mantle beneath the Veneto Volcanic Province (northern Italy) trough the inferences from fluid and melt inclusions in crustal and mantle xenoliths.
I analyzed fluid inclusions hosted in quartz, olivine, orthopyroxene and clinopyroxene, by heating – freezing stage and microspectroscopy Raman and minerals and melt inclusions by means of EMPA, SEM and LAM-ICP-MS.
I worked also on a project offered by the “Department of Geosciences at Virginia, Polytechnic Institute and State University”, Blacksburg, Virginia (U.S.A.), under the supervision of Prof. R.J. Bodnar, as a part of my Ph.D. research in “Riequilibration time of fluid inclusions in volcanic system”.
